How to Manually Clean a Dishwasher Filter: Step-by-Step Guide

Remove the bottom rack of your dishwasher to access the filter. Twist the filter counterclockwise to unlock and remove it. Rinse it under warm running water, using a soft brush to scrub away debris. Inspect the surrounding area for additional debris and wipe it clean. Reinstall the filter by locking it back into place, ensuring it's secure before running your dishwasher.
FAQs & Answers
- How often should I clean my dishwasher filter? It is recommended to clean your dishwasher filter every 1 to 3 months to maintain optimal performance and prevent odors.
- What tools do I need to clean a dishwasher filter? You typically need warm water and a soft brush or sponge to effectively clean the dishwasher filter without damaging it.
- What happens if I don’t clean my dishwasher filter? A dirty filter can cause poor cleaning results, unpleasant odors, and potentially damage your dishwasher over time.
